Filing Deadlines / Important Dates
For the 2019 tax year, the deadline to file the 2 form was April 15, 2020. However, taxpayers could request an extension, allowing them to file by October 15, 2020. It is crucial to be aware of these deadlines to avoid penalties and interest on unpaid taxes. Filing on time also ensures that taxpayers receive any refunds promptly.
Taxpayers should also note that certain circumstances may allow for different deadlines, such as natural disasters or military service. Staying informed about these dates can significantly impact tax planning and financial management.
Required Documents
To complete the 2 form accurately, taxpayers need to gather several key documents. These typically include W-2 forms from employers, 1099 forms for any freelance or contract work, and records of other income sources. Additionally, taxpayers should have documentation for deductions and credits they plan to claim, such as receipts for charitable contributions, mortgage interest statements, and medical expenses.
Having all necessary documents organized before starting the form can streamline the filing process and reduce the likelihood of errors. This preparation is essential for ensuring that taxpayers maximize their deductions and credits.

Penalties for Non-Compliance
Failing to file the 2 form on time can result in significant penalties. The IRS imposes a failure-to-file penalty, which is typically five percent of the unpaid tax for each month the return is late, up to a maximum of twenty-five percent. Additionally, taxpayers who do not pay their taxes by the due date may incur a failure-to-pay penalty, which is usually half a percent of the unpaid tax per month.
Understanding these penalties emphasizes the importance of timely filing and payment. Taxpayers should be proactive in addressing any issues that may arise to avoid unnecessary financial burdens.
Taxpayer Scenarios (e.g., self-employed, retired, students)
Different taxpayer scenarios can affect how individuals complete the 2 form. For example, self-employed individuals must report their business income and expenses on Schedule C, which is attached to the 1040 form. They may also need to pay self-employment tax, which is calculated on Schedule SE.
Retired individuals may have different sources of income, such as Social Security benefits or pension distributions, which must be reported accurately. Students, on the other hand, may qualify for education credits, such as the American Opportunity Credit or Lifetime Learning Credit, which can reduce their overall tax liability. Understanding these scenarios helps taxpayers navigate their unique situations effectively.
